As a Patrol Unarmed Officer with Allied Universal at an automotive location, you will monitor and patrol assigned areas to help create a secure environment. Your presence will help to deter security-related incidents while you provide outstanding customer service and communication. This is a driving post, so a valid driver's license is required. Requirements

  • A valid driver’s license is required in accordance with Allied Universal driver policy requirements.
  • Experience with access control and/or badge systems is preferred.
  • Experience with alarm panels is preferred.
  • Customer service experience is preferred.
  • Ability to lift more than 20 pounds is preferred.
  • Be at least 18 years of age for unarmed roles; 21+ years of age for armed roles.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a background investigation in accordance with all federal, state, and local laws.
  • As a condition of employment, applicants will be subject to a drug screen to the extent permitted by law.
  • Licensing requirements are subject to state and/or local laws and regulations and may be required prior to employment.

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to clients by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around the location and its perimeter to help to deter unauthorized activity and/or suspicious behavior.
  • Observe and report any unusual or suspicious activity to the appropriate personnel.
  • Assist visitors, employees, and/or contractors with directions and general inquiries as needed.
  • Follow post orders and instructions provided by Allied Universal management and site supervisors.
  • Maintain a professional presence while representing Allied Universal at the location.
